changeset 4521:2512ff54e498

Allow CFLAGS and LIBS for FreeType to be passed in using FT2_CFLAGS and FT2_LIBS.
author andrew
date Fri, 29 Jul 2011 02:35:52 +0100
parents 78a9ce9d0db8
children 766c048eb152
files make/sun/font/Makefile make/tools/freetypecheck/Makefile
diffstat 2 files changed, 4 insertions(+), 4 deletions(-) [+]
line wrap: on
line diff
--- a/make/sun/font/Makefile	Fri Jul 29 01:39:33 2011 +0100
+++ b/make/sun/font/Makefile	Fri Jul 29 02:35:52 2011 +0100
@@ -128,8 +128,8 @@
   ifeq ($(USING_SYSTEM_FT_LIB), false)
     FREETYPE_LIB = $(LIB_LOCATION)/$(LIB_PREFIX)freetype.$(LIBRARY_SUFFIX).6
   endif
-  OTHER_LDLIBS += -L$(FREETYPE_LIB_PATH) -lfreetype
-endif 
+  OTHER_LDLIBS += -L$(FREETYPE_LIB_PATH) $(FT2_LIBS)
+endif
 
 library:: $(FREETYPE_LIB)
 
@@ -161,7 +161,7 @@
 ifndef OPENJDK
   CPPFLAGS += -I$(CLOSED_SRC)/share/native/$(PKGDIR)/t2k
 else
-  CPPFLAGS += -I$(FREETYPE_HEADERS_PATH) -I$(FREETYPE_HEADERS_PATH)/freetype2
+  CPPFLAGS += $(FT2_CFLAGS)
 endif
 
 ifeq ($(PLATFORM), windows)
--- a/make/tools/freetypecheck/Makefile	Fri Jul 29 01:39:33 2011 +0100
+++ b/make/tools/freetypecheck/Makefile	Fri Jul 29 02:35:52 2011 +0100
@@ -50,7 +50,7 @@
   ifeq ($(PLATFORM), solaris)
     FT_LD_OPTIONS += -R $(FREETYPE_LIB_PATH) -lfreetype
   else #linux
-      FT_LD_OPTIONS += -Wl,-rpath -Wl,$(FREETYPE_LIB_PATH) -lfreetype
+      FT_LD_OPTIONS += -Wl,-rpath -Wl,$(FREETYPE_LIB_PATH) $(FT2_LIBS)
   endif
 endif
 FT_OPTIONS += -I$(FREETYPE_HEADERS_PATH)